With the culmination of “100 Days My Prince” the multifaceted Do Kyungsoo will have a free agenda for more opportunities in the small …or big screen, soon will be released his next film “Swing Kids” a historical, dramatical and dare I say musical film. It tells the story of Ro Gi Soo (Do Kyungsoo) a rebellious North Korean soldier who falls in love with tap dancing after meeting Jackson (Jared Grimes), a Broadway officer. Ro Gi Soo then joins the dance group produced by Jackson composed of Kang Byung Sam (Oh Jung Se) who dances in the hope of finding his wife, Xiao Fang (Kim Min Ho) a Chinese soldier with a natural talent for dancing but who cannot dance for more than a minute due to a coronary artery disease and Yang Pan Rae (Park Hye Soo) who earns money through dancing. The story is set during the Korean War in 1951, the filming began on October 18, 2017, and ended on February 20, 2018, the film will premiere in December of this year.
